Welcome to our web page dedicated to Crimpshrine, a legendary punk rock band that emerged from the San Francisco Bay Area in the 1980s. With their raw energy, DIY ethos, and thought-provoking lyrics, Crimpshrine quickly became a staple in the punk scene and left a lasting impact on the genre.

Formed in 1982 by Aaron Cometbus and Jeff Ott, Crimpshrine was known for their fast-paced, melodic punk sound and socially conscious lyrics. Their music tackled a wide range of topics, including political issues, personal struggles, and the challenges of growing up in a changing world.

One of Crimpshrine's most notable releases is their debut album "Duct Tape Soup," which was released in 1988. This album showcased their unique blend of catchy melodies, energetic guitar riffs, and heartfelt lyrics. It remains a beloved classic among punk rock enthusiasts to this day.

Throughout their career, Crimpshrine released a number of influential EPs and singles, including "Sleep, What's That?" and "Quit Talkin' Claude." These releases further solidified their reputation as a band that pushed the boundaries of punk music and spoke to the experiences of their generation.
